seasonal fish

Its a brilliant time of year for fish - Robert is bursting with excitement!

Its the time of year where the fish are all plumped up and in peak condition to see them through the winter and colder weather. Tides and winds permitting we have fantastic fresh local fish every day. Robert is on the phone morning noon and night to fishermen all down our coast from Eyemouth near the Scottish Border to Whitby in Yorkshire, so he knows as soon as they do what's in the net and what's the best for us, so we get pick of the crop!

Our fishermen friends are amazing, the weather can be truly awful, and we are tucked up on our sofas with the fire on watching telly and they are out there at sea, working hard to bring the catches in to us - they truly deserve our thanks and praise.
